FloSports, The Athletic to coproduce live NHL Draft show

FloSports and The Athletic announced a first-of-its-kind partnership to coproduce a live NHL Draft Show in conjunction with The Athletic Hockey Show, bringing fans a fresh perspective, deep content library, and unmatched prospect expertise during one of hockey’s biggest nights. The special free broadcast, hosted by The Athletic and FloHockey experts, will stream across FloHockey and The Athletic channels, offering hockey fans an alternative viewing experience alongside official NHL Draft broadcasts. “The Athletic Hockey Show x FloHockey NHL Draft Live,” will stream live on Friday, June 26 from 7-11 p.m. ET and Saturday, June 27 from 5-6:30 p.m. ET.

FloHockey’s Chris Peters is one of the sport’s leading NHL Draft analysts and prospect experts, who has built a reputation over more than a decade covering hockey for ESPN, CBS Sports and the Daily Faceoff. He hosts his own podcast “Called Up” on FloHockey and is a weekly contributor on The Athletic Hockey Show Prospect Series. He will join hosts from The Athletic Hockey Show to break down selections in real time, provide scouting insight, evaluate organizational draft strategies and spotlight the next generation of NHL talent.

Corey Pronman is one of hockey’s premier prospects experts. He is the senior NHL prospects writer for The Athletic and host of The Athletic Hockey Show Prospects Series. He has more than a decade of experience and previously worked in a similar role at ESPN. Scott Wheeler covers the NHL draft and prospects nationally for The Athletic and is a host of The Athletic Hockey Show Prospect Series. Max Bultman is The Athletic’s Detroit Red Wings writer and host of The Athletic Hockey Show Prospect Series.

The special NHL Draft broadcast will stream live wherever hockey fans can be found on the FloHockey website, FloSports app, the FloHockey 24/7 channel on Prime Video, Fubo, YouTube, Bell Fibe (Canada), the Roku Channel (Canada) and The Athletic’s YouTube channel.

FloHockey streams more than 22,000 games annually from the AHL, ECHL, OHL, QMJHL, USHL, SPHL, Swedish Hockey League and top college and junior leagues. Last season, it reached more than 7 million total viewers and over 21 million video views on social media.

FloHockey is available via web, mobile apps (iOS and Android) and Smart TV platforms including Roku, Samsung, Fire TV, Google TV, Apple TV, LG and VIZIO. The FloHockey 24/7 FAST Channel is also available on Amazon Prime Video, Fubo, The Roku Channel and YouTube.
